What is a steam cleaner and how does it work?

A steam cleaner, also known as a pressure washer, is an efficient cleaning tool that uses hot water and high pressure to remove stubborn dirt and debris. It involves heating water and detergent in a boiler and spraying them through a nozzle under high pressure. The resulting cloud of steam softens and removes dirt with ease. Steam cleaners are great for a variety of cleaning tasks, from washing cars to cleaning patios to removing moss and algae. Here are the key components of a steam cleaner:

  • Boiler: Here the water is heated and converted into steam.
  • Pump: It builds up the pressure necessary to produce the steam jet.
  • Nozzle: This shapes the steam jet and directs it onto the surface to be cleaned.

It is important to note that using a steam cleaner requires a certain amount of caution. Due to the high pressure and high temperatures, injuries can occur if handled incorrectly. It is therefore advisable to read the operating instructions carefully before using it for the first time and to familiarize yourself with the safety instructions.

Advantages and disadvantages of cleaning with a steam cleaner

Cleaning with a steam cleaner has several advantages and disadvantages to consider. One of the biggest advantages is that it is quick and efficient.

A steam cleaner can remove stubborn dirt and debris quickly, which is especially useful if you're short on time. It can also remove grease and wax, which can be beneficial when maintaining your bike.

However, the high pressure of the steam cleaner can also cause damage. For example, it can damage the wheels of your bike or remove the paint.

Another disadvantage is that the steam cleaner removes the lubrication from the bike, which can lead to increased wear. In addition, water can penetrate and damage electrical parts, such as a radio circuit.

Likewise, using a steam cleaner can cause rust in bike components, so it is important to dry and re-lubricate the bike thoroughly after cleaning. So consider whether the benefits of quick and efficient cleaning outweigh the potential disadvantages.

Proper handling: Tips for safe use on the bike

Cycling is a popular pastime and an environmentally friendly way of getting around. However, the bike also needs care and cleaning to keep it in good working order. However, you should be careful not to use steam cleaners to clean your bike. Why is that?

A steam cleaner's high pressure can damage the bike's seals and bearings. These are essential to the bike's functionality and can be expensive to repair. In addition, the strong water jet can remove the paint and stickers from your bike.

Instead, it is recommended to clean the bike with a soft sponge and a mild soap solution. Cleaning should be done in the following steps:

  • Remove coarse dirt with a soft cloth
  • Clean the frame and rims with a damp sponge and soapy water
  • Use a brush for hard to reach areas
  • Dry the bike thoroughly to avoid rust

Avoid spraying water directly into bearings, derailleurs or brakes. If there is stubborn dirt in these areas, special bicycle cleaners can help.

Overall, manual cleaning with a sponge and brush is the safest way to keep your bike clean and extend its lifespan, so you can enjoy cycling for a long time to come.
